42/*
43 * The window 'manager', initializes curses and handles the actual
44 * displaying of text
45 */
46#include <ctype.h>
47
48#include "talk.h"
49
50xwin_t	my_win;
51xwin_t	his_win;
52WINDOW	*line_win;
53
54int	curses_initialized = 0;
55
56/*
57 * max HAS to be a function, it is called with
58 * an argument of the form --foo at least once.
59 */
60int
61max(int a, int b)
62{
63
64	return (a > b ? a : b);
65}

67/*
68 * Display some text on somebody's window, processing some control
69 * characters while we are at it.
70 */
71void
72display(xwin_t *win, char *text, int size)
73{
74	int i;
75	char cch;
76
77	for (i = 0; i < size; i++) {
78		if (*text == '\n' || *text == '\r') {
79			waddch(win->x_win, '\n');
80			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
81			text++;
82			continue;
83		}
84		if (*text == 004 && win == &my_win) {
85			/* control-D clears the screen */
86			werase(my_win.x_win);
87			getyx(my_win.x_win, my_win.x_line, my_win.x_col);
88			wrefresh(my_win.x_win);
89			werase(his_win.x_win);
90			getyx(his_win.x_win, his_win.x_line, his_win.x_col);
91			wrefresh(his_win.x_win);
92			text++;
93			continue;
94		}
95
96		/* erase character */
97		if (   *text == win->cerase
98		    || *text == 010     /* BS */
99		    || *text == 0177    /* DEL */
100		   ) {
101			wmove(win->x_win, win->x_line, max(--win->x_col, 0));
102			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
103			waddch(win->x_win, ' ');
104			wmove(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
105			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
106			text++;
107			continue;
108		}
109		/*
110		 * On word erase search backwards until we find
111		 * the beginning of a word or the beginning of
112		 * the line.
113		 */
114		if (   *text == win->werase
115		    || *text == 027     /* ^W */
116		   ) {
117			int endcol, xcol, ii, c;
118
119			endcol = win->x_col;
120			xcol = endcol - 1;
121			while (xcol >= 0) {
122				c = readwin(win->x_win, win->x_line, xcol);
123				if (c != ' ')
124					break;
125				xcol--;
126			}
127			while (xcol >= 0) {
128				c = readwin(win->x_win, win->x_line, xcol);
129				if (c == ' ')
130					break;
131				xcol--;
132			}
133			wmove(win->x_win, win->x_line, xcol + 1);
134			for (ii = xcol + 1; ii < endcol; ii++)
135				waddch(win->x_win, ' ');
136			wmove(win->x_win, win->x_line, xcol + 1);
137			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
138			text++;
139			continue;
140		}
141		/* line kill */
142		if (   *text == win->kill
143		    || *text == 025     /* ^U */
144		   ) {
145			wmove(win->x_win, win->x_line, 0);
146			wclrtoeol(win->x_win);
147			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
148			text++;
149			continue;
150		}
151		if (*text == '\f') {
152			if (win == &my_win)
153				wrefresh(curscr);
154			text++;
155			continue;
156		}
157		if (*text == '\7') {
158			write(STDOUT_FILENO, text, 1);
159			text++;
160			continue;
161		}
162		if (!isprint((unsigned char)*text) && *text != '\t') {
163			waddch(win->x_win, '^');
164			get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
165			cch = (*text & 63) + 64;
166			waddch(win->x_win, cch);
167		} else
168			waddch(win->x_win, (unsigned char)*text);
169		getyx(win->x_win, win->x_line, win->x_col);
170		text++;
171	}
172	wrefresh(win->x_win);
173}

175/*
176 * Read the character at the indicated position in win
177 */
178int
179readwin(WINDOW *win, int line, int col)
180{
181	int oldline, oldcol;
182	int c;
183
184	getyx(win, oldline, oldcol);
185	wmove(win, line, col);
186	c = winch(win);
187	wmove(win, oldline, oldcol);
188	return (c);
189}
